首页 > 编程知识 正文

公司员工考勤管理系统,公司员工考勤软件

时间:2023-05-04 09:33:42 阅读:120938 作者:3684

系统使用技术: servlet

前端技术: js、css等

开发工具: eclipse

数据库: mysql5.7

项目介绍:该系统使用Java语言、MVC模式、servlet技术,前端使用jsp视图,数据库使用mysql,系统功能齐全,功能:考勤卡、考勤、办公管理、数据库管理

部分功能演示:看看部分相关功能。

系统登录:

管理员-考勤

考勤

管理员-查看考勤记录

查看工作记录或根据条件进行咨询

管理员-日常事务管理

审查工作人员的申请

管理员-职工管理

对员工进行操作

管理员-添加职工

添加员工信息

管理员-设置考勤时间

统计工作时间

职工-考勤

看工作记录,打卡

职工-查看考勤

查看工作记录

职工-申请

休假、休假等申请

职工-修改信息

修改个人信息

部分代码:公共void dopost (httpservletrequestrequest,http servlet响应响应) throws ServletException,io exception { reservlet } htpsessionsession=request.getsession (; HashMap user=new HashMap (; user=(hashmap ) session.getattribute ) ) admin ); hashmapmember=(hashmap ) session.getattribute ) (member ); stringac=request.getparameter (AC ); if(ac==null ) AC=' '; CommDAO dao=new CommDAO (; String date=Info.getDateStr (; string today=date.substring (0,10 ); stringtomonth=date.substring (0,7 ); //登录if(AC.equals(login ) ) (string username=request.getparameter ) ) username ); string password=request.getparameter (' pass ); string utype=request.getparameter (utype ); stringpagerandom=request.getparameter (' page random ' )==null?' : request.getparameter (' page random ); stringrandom=(string ) session.getattribute ) ) random ); if (! pagerandom.equals(random ) request.getparameter('a )!=null (request.set attribute (' random ',''); go ()/admin/login.JSP )、request和response ); } else { string SQL1=' select * fromsysuserwhereuname=' ' username ' ' andu pass=' ' password ' ' and utype ' ' ' system.oure listhashmapuserlist1=Dao.select (SQL1); if(userlist1.size(==1) {request.getSession ).setattribute、userlist1.get(0) ); gor ()/attence/admin/index.JSP ),request,response ); } else { request.set attribute (' error ',''); go ()/admin/login.JSP )、request和response ); }}以上为部分功能展示,总体来看,本系统功能充分完善,界面设计简洁大方,交互友好,数据库设计合理,规模适中,适合毕业设计与课程设计的相关应用。

好了,今天就到这儿吧,小伙伴们点赞、收藏、评论,一键三连走起呀,下期见~~

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。